Carbon fibers have several advantages: high stiffness, high tensile strength, high strength to weight ratio, high chemical resistance, high-temperature tolerance, and low thermal expansion. Carbon is widely distributed in coal and in the compounds that make up petroleum, natural gas, and plant and animal tissue. Carbon forms a very large number of organic compounds because it can form strong bonds with itself and with other elements.
